For a Spartan-sized challenge to your daily routine, consider this your new fitness gauntlet:



a) Pullups - 25 reps

b) Deadlifts with 135lbs - 50 reps

c) Pushups - 50 reps

d) 24-inch Box jumps - 50 reps

e) Floor wipers - 50 reps

f) Single-arm Clean-and-Press with 36lbs Kettlebell - 50 reps

g) Pullups - 25 reps



All exercises are done without scheduled rest between moves.

Yes, I have attempted the 300 workout twice just for a change in pace. I could not complete it as required because I cannot do twenty-five consecutive pull-ups (not chins). As this is required to be done two times in the workout, all of which without a break, I failed. However, I was able to do everything else without resting. The floor-wipers are an interesting exercise that I had never before heard of prior to doing the routine. I would not reccommend doing this often as it will burn one out. Even the trainer that developed this workout for the actors in the film stated that they only did this once or twice I believe.
